Tesla Cybercab: A Deeper Dive

Autonomous Driving: The Heart of the Cybercab

The success of the Cybercab hinges on the reliability and safety of its autonomous driving technology. Tesla is investing heavily in its Autopilot and Full Self-Driving (FSD) systems, which utilize a combination of cameras, radar, and ultrasonic sensors. These systems are designed to navigate complex urban environments, react to changing road conditions, and make decisions in real-time.

Facets of Autonomous Driving:

  • Sensors and Perception: The Cybercab will rely on a robust array of sensors to accurately perceive its surroundings, including cameras, radar, and ultrasonic sensors.
  • Software and Algorithms: Advanced algorithms and machine learning are crucial for interpreting sensor data, making decisions, and controlling the vehicle's movement.
  • Mapping and Localization: Precise mapping data and accurate localization are essential for the Cybercab to navigate effectively in urban environments.
  • Edge Cases: Addressing challenging scenarios like unexpected obstacles, adverse weather conditions, and driver error is paramount for ensuring safety.
  • Human Intervention: While the Cybercab aims for complete autonomy, a failsafe mechanism for human intervention is a critical safety feature.
  • Ethical Considerations: The development of autonomous driving technology raises ethical considerations regarding decision-making in complex situations.

Summary: Tesla's commitment to autonomous driving is crucial for the Cybercab's success. The continuous refinement of its Autopilot and FSD technologies will determine the car's ability to navigate real-world driving scenarios safely and efficiently.

Fleet Management: Ensuring Seamless Operation

Beyond the technology, Tesla's existing infrastructure and experience in fleet management play a vital role in the Cybercab's success. The company's supercharger network provides a reliable charging solution, ensuring that Cybercab fleets can operate without interruption.

Facets of Fleet Management:

  • Charging Infrastructure: Tesla's expansive supercharger network could be leveraged for rapid and efficient charging of Cybercab fleets.
  • Data Analytics: Data collected from Cybercabs can be analyzed to optimize route planning, predict demand, and improve fleet efficiency.
  • Remote Monitoring and Control: Tesla's existing infrastructure could be used to remotely monitor and control Cybercab fleets, ensuring optimal performance and safety.
  • Maintenance and Repair: Efficient maintenance and repair procedures are essential for keeping Cybercab fleets operational and reliable.
  • Dispatch and Routing: A robust dispatch system is needed to manage requests, assign cars, and optimize routes to ensure passenger satisfaction.

Summary: Tesla's existing infrastructure, coupled with data analytics and remote management capabilities, will be critical for efficiently operating a large-scale Cybercab fleet.

Regulatory Landscape: Navigating the Legal Hurdles

The widespread adoption of autonomous vehicles faces significant regulatory challenges. Governments around the world are still grappling with the legal framework for self-driving cars, and the deployment of Cybercabs will require extensive regulatory approval.

Facets of the Regulatory Landscape:

  • Safety Standards: Rigorous safety testing and certification are essential to ensure the public's confidence in autonomous vehicles.
  • Liability and Insurance: Determining liability in accidents involving autonomous vehicles presents a complex legal challenge.
  • Data Privacy: Data collected by Cybercabs raises privacy concerns that require careful consideration and regulation.
  • Public Acceptance: Overcoming public skepticism and gaining widespread acceptance for autonomous vehicles is essential for their successful deployment.
  • Infrastructure Adaptation: Existing road infrastructure may need to be modified or upgraded to accommodate autonomous vehicles.

Summary: The regulatory landscape surrounding autonomous vehicles is evolving rapidly. Tesla will need to actively engage with regulators and address concerns to gain approval for its Cybercab service.

Social and Economic Implications: A Transformation of Transportation

The introduction of Tesla Cybercabs has the potential to impact various sectors, bringing both opportunities and challenges.

Facets of Social and Economic Implications:

  • Impact on Transportation: Cybercabs could disrupt traditional transportation models, potentially reducing car ownership and traffic congestion.
  • Job Creation: New industries and job opportunities will emerge in autonomous vehicle development, operation, and maintenance.
  • Accessibility and Equity: Cybercabs could improve transportation accessibility for underserved populations and those with mobility challenges.
  • Urban Planning: The widespread adoption of Cybercabs could influence urban planning, with implications for infrastructure design and land use.

Summary: The advent of Cybercabs presents a significant opportunity to reshape transportation systems, creating new economic opportunities and addressing existing social challenges.
